Handover: Fanline notification fan-out, from Dariya to Matteu. Backpressure kicked in twice last week when the digest job flooded the topic; consumers lagged ~4 minutes. I bumped the shed threshold and enabled batch coalescing, which held up fine under Friday's load test. No further tuning planned before the sync. Current production settings are as follows.

config for hawip-bahop:
[fendor]
host = fendor.paliqworks.corp
user = fendor_svc
database = fendor_prod

## Onboarding: Payroll Export Format Change

For the weekly eng sync. Tallowick's payroll export moves from fixed-width to delimited records next cycle. Downstream parsers at Fernhollow must switch by the cutover date. Field order is unchanged; the currency column gains two decimal places. Old exports remain readable for one quarter. Validate against the staging feed before flipping the flag. Rollback is a config toggle, nothing more. The export signing vault only opens during cutover with the recovery passphrase noted below.

unlock words, fahof-tawif: fenwyn-istath

Ticket: Vault lockout blocking health-check credential rotation

The Quillhaven credentials vault sealed itself after three failed unseal attempts during last night's rotation. As a result, the health-check endpoints behind the Marrowline load balancer cannot fetch their signed tokens, and the balancer is steadily draining backends that fail authentication. All access attempts are logged in the audit trail for your review. To restore service we must unseal the vault manually, and the recovery passphrase is recorded directly below.

unlock words, fajog-yawep: ralael-istath